With a cinematic landscape as vast and diverse as it is, cultivating your movie expertise can feel like a daunting task. But fear not, aspiring cinephiles! By embracing calculated movie watching habits and leveraging available resources, you can confidently navigate this exciting world.

Start by identifying your preferences. Do you gravitate towards heart-pounding action flicks or thought-provoking dramas? Perhaps foreign films pique your interest. Once you determine your tastes, dive into genres and directors that resonate with your aesthetic.

Don't shy away from seeking new cinematic experiences. Attend film festivals, explore online movie databases, and participate in discussions with fellow enthusiasts. The more you submerge yourself in the world of cinema, the more your appreciation will flourish.
